Summary

The main goal of this thesis is to provide a study on the restoration of a traditional masonry building, by integrating in the early planning phase, energy-saving interventions. The case study is applied on a four-storey masonry building located in the west segment of the old Town of Chania in Crete. The study is composed by three main parts. In the first part of the study general aspects of the area are outlined, including information regarding topography, climate, geology, seismotectonic and historical data. The legislative framework regarding restoration and preservation of cultural heritage and energy efficiency in the building sector, in national and European level, is also presented. The existing construction is being imprinted in detail, damages are located and the previous restoration interventions recorded. The second part of the study focuses in the static and dynamic analysis of the existing construction and the design and analysis of a steel indepented structure that will facilitate the development of the interior layout, forming the two storeys and the roof of the building. The two structures were analysed independently and linked together for both static and dynamic loads using the finite element software Marc Mentat. Aim of this procedure was the optimization of a steel structure that will have minimum penetration points to the existing envelope and thus minimum energy losses due to thermal bridges after the application of interior insulation. The third part of the study introduces the concept of energy upgrade in historic buildings and provides suggested energy saving interventions focusing on the implementation of interior insulation. The most common thermal insulation materials are presented, their properties are analysed and the humidity impact in case of interior insulation application described. Four interior insulation scenarios are chosen from the relevant existing literature and their structure and properties presented. The hygrothermal performance of the four scenarios is simulated with the use of WUFI Pro software, which evaluates moisture conditions in building envelopes by performing one-dimensional hygrothermal calculations on building component cross-sections. Finally, the study is completed with the extraction of useful conclusions which emerged during its development and lead to questions and suggestions for future research and further applications.
